Statement from State Sen. Travis Holdman

State Sen. Travis Holdman (R-Markle) made the following statement today regarding the conclusion of the 2020 legislative session:

STATEHOUSE (March 11, 2020) – "During the 2020 legislative session, I had the privilege of authoring Senate Concurrent Resolution 21, which encourages the education and use of Safe Haven Baby Boxes. These boxes offer the safe surrender for newborn babies, and I am pleased to report that six babies have been saved due to this life-saving effort.

"Additionally, I sponsored House Enrolled Act 1007, which will reduce government debt by paying for capital projects that were approved in our most recent budget with cash. This will eliminate almost $300 million in state debt and save Hoosier taxpayers $135 million in the long run by avoiding future interest payments.

"We also passed legislation that will improve health care cost transparency by creating an All-Payer Claims Database, curbing surprise billing and requiring hospitals to post the average price of common procedures they provide online.

"I am proud of the work that was completed by the Indiana General Assembly in this legislative session, and I look forward to continuing to serve the great people of Senate District 19."
